TP-Link's Bold Wi-Fi 8 Announcement: Exploring the Future of Wireless Networking [2025]

Last week, TP-Link made headlines with a surprising announcement: the introduction of the Archer 8, touted as the world's first Wi-Fi 8 router. This move is intriguing, considering the Wi-Fi 8 standard is still years away from being finalized. Let's unpack what this means for the future of wireless technology, how it could impact your home network, and why TP-Link might be jumping the gun.

The Wi-Fi 8 Landscape: What's at Stake?

Wi-Fi standards are crucial for ensuring that devices from different manufacturers can communicate seamlessly. These standards are set by the IEEE, and the process is typically slow and meticulous, ensuring that all potential use cases and technical challenges are addressed.

What is Wi-Fi 8?

Wi-Fi 8 is expected to be the next leap in wireless technology, following the current Wi-Fi 7 standard. It's anticipated to offer significant improvements in speed, latency, and the ability to handle multiple devices more efficiently.

Wi-Fi 8: The anticipated next generation of wireless networking technology, expected to offer faster speeds, reduced latency, and improved device management.

Why Wi-Fi 8 Matters

In an increasingly connected world, the demand for more robust, reliable, and faster internet connectivity is ever-growing. Wi-Fi 8 is expected to meet these demands by providing a more stable connection, even in environments with numerous devices connected simultaneously.

TP-Link's Archer 8: What We Know So Far

TP-Link's Archer 8 router is designed to meet the anticipated features of Wi-Fi 8. According to TP-Link, the router will offer:

  • Reduced Latency: Essential for real-time applications like gaming and video conferencing.
  • Better Multi-Device Performance: Capable of handling more devices without a drop in performance.
  • Enhanced Coverage: Stronger signals that can cover larger areas more effectively.

The Technical Details

While specific details are sparse, we can speculate based on the trends in Wi-Fi technology.

  • Frequency Bands: Likely to operate on both 2.4 GHz and 5 GHz bands, with potential use of new frequency bands as they become available.
  • Channel Widths: Wider channels to allow more data to be transmitted simultaneously.
  • Advanced Modulation: Techniques like QAM (Quadrature Amplitude Modulation) to increase data rates.

Implementation Challenges: Can TP-Link Deliver?

Regulatory Hurdles

One of the significant challenges TP-Link faces is the regulatory environment in various countries. In the US, for example, there are strict regulations on foreign-made routers. TP-Link will need to navigate these hurdles to bring the Archer 8 to market.

QUICK TIP: Before investing in next-gen routers, ensure your local regulations support their usage to avoid compatibility issues.

Technical Feasibility

Developing technology ahead of finalized standards is risky. TP-Link must ensure that any pre-standard technology they implement can be updated or modified to comply with the final Wi-Fi 8 specifications once they're released.

Why Jump the Gun?

Market Strategy

Announcing a Wi-Fi 8 router before the standard is finalized is a bold marketing strategy. It positions TP-Link as a forward-thinking company willing to innovate and take risks.

  • Capturing Market Attention: By being the first to announce, TP-Link garners attention and positions itself as a leader in technological innovation.
  • Driving Early Adoption: Early announcements can drive consumer interest, leading to early adoption once the product is available.

Consumer Benefits

For consumers, the promise of Wi-Fi 8 is compelling. Improved connectivity, reduced latency, and enhanced performance can significantly impact daily activities.

  • Gaming: Lower latency means more responsive gaming experiences.
  • Streaming: Better bandwidth management allows for higher quality streaming without buffering.
  • Smart Homes: More devices can be connected without impacting performance.
